The Lawyer’s Guide to Professional Coaching, a new book published by the American Bar Association, teaches lawyers how to find, select and work productively with the right coach for their needs—and transform their law practice in the process! Lawyers and other professionals will learn how to get the most out of coaching, decide whether coaching is right for them and their firm, and use coaching skills to manage, mentor, and collaborate with clients and colleagues.
